精品伊人久久大香线蕉,开心久久婷婷综合中文字幕,杏田冲梨,人妻无码aⅴ不卡中文字幕

打開APP
userphoto
未登錄

開通VIP,暢享免費電子書等14項超值服

開通VIP
Python基礎知識大全:集合用法、文件操作、字符編碼轉換、函數

人工智能時代,該學學python了!

既然確定學習Python了,那么就要一步一步從基礎開始學習嘛~!

下面我們來看看基礎知識

集合(Set)及其函數

集合是一個無序的、無重復元素的序列。

集合的運算

文件(File)操作

在開發中經常會有讀寫文件的需求,相關的代碼實現如下:

文件的打開模式

文件的讀操縱、寫操作、追加操作、按行讀取文

文件的函數

文件的修改

一個進度條實例 用于理解flush函數的機制 該實例可以實現進度條效果

字符編碼轉換

字符編碼轉換最重要的一點就是,切記unicode是編碼之間的中轉站,若unicode不是目標編碼或者原始編碼,那么任何兩個編碼相互轉換都需要經過unicode(見下圖)。

需要注意的是,python的默認編碼是ASCII,python3的默認編碼是unicode。

在python3中encode,在轉碼的同時還會把string變成bytes類型,decode在解碼的同時還會把bytes變回string。

函數

函數是組織好的,可重復使用的,用來實現單一,或相關聯功能的代碼段。

函數能提高應用的模塊性,和代碼的重復利用率。python提供了許多內建函數(如print());也可以自己創建函數,即用戶自定義函數。

定義一個有自己想要功能的函數,需要遵循以下規則:

函數代碼塊以 def 關鍵詞開頭,后接函數標識符名稱和圓括號 () 。

任何傳入參數和自變量必須放在圓括號中間,圓括號之間可以用于定義參數。

函數的第一行語句可以選擇性地使用文檔字符串——用于存放函數說明。

函數內容以冒號起始,并且縮進。

return [表達式] 結束函數,選擇性地返回一個值給調用方。不帶表達式的return相當于返回 None。

本站僅提供存儲服務,所有內容均由用戶發布,如發現有害或侵權內容,請點擊舉報
打開APP,閱讀全文并永久保存 查看更多類似文章
猜你喜歡
類似文章
python讀寫不同編碼txt文件
Python基礎語法
梳理Python基本認識基本類型,從零開始,學習Python
你覺得python很難那只是你沒有懂而已(大圖文)
Python中文編碼問題
聊一聊Python2的編碼
更多類似文章 >>
生活服務
分享 收藏 導長圖 關注 下載文章
綁定賬號成功
后續可登錄賬號暢享VIP特權!
如果VIP功能使用有故障,
可點擊這里聯系客服!

聯系客服

主站蜘蛛池模板: 寿阳县| 红原县| 长岛县| 台中市| 孟村| 威信县| 海兴县| 沁水县| 白银市| 同江市| 莎车县| 玉龙| 吐鲁番市| 耒阳市| 清流县| 文安县| 枝江市| 惠州市| 正镶白旗| 大连市| 湘潭县| 盐池县| 平遥县| 上杭县| 石棉县| 阿巴嘎旗| 杭锦后旗| 孟津县| 隆安县| 阳曲县| 洪洞县| 临漳县| 吉木乃县| 普安县| 泰兴市| 新龙县| 横山县| 府谷县| 高淳县| 瓦房店市| 融水|